KUALA LUMPUR: Oil and gas services firm Eastern Pacific Industrial Corporation Bhd (EPIC) has placed bids for local fabrication jobs and in Brunei, which is its first venture to the sultanate and the combined value for both bids is close to RM130 million, its chief executive Ramli Shahul Hameed said.  “I am quite confident one or two jobs would be ours…this is the first time EPIC is trying for Brunei. Estimated value of this Brunei bid is RM30 million. For local jobs with Carigali Hess Operating Company Sdn Bhd, ExxonMobil Malaysia Sdn Bhd, these tenders are close to about RM80 to RM100 million,” Ramli said at a briefing here on March 26. EPIC is bidding for the fabrication jobs via its unit, EPIC Mushtari Engineering Sdn Bhd (EME). EME is involved in onshore and offshore minor fabrication, plant shutdown activities, maintenance and repair activities. It holds several licenses from national oil firm Petroliam Nasional Bhd (Petronas), which covers mechanical maintenance services, major and minor construction work and onshore construction and fabrication.  Asked on the firm’s privatisation plans, Ramli said: “We are not aware of that.” It was reported in last month that EPIC’s major shareholders Terengganu Inc Sdn Bhd (TISB), an investment vehicle of the state of Terengganu wanted to privatise EPIC. The deal hit a snag following resistance from EPIC’s second-largest shareholder Ahmad Zaki Resources Bhd (AZRB).  It was reported that TISB offered RM2.10 a share for remaining shares of EPIC while AZRB asked for RM2.50 apiece.TISB owns 40% of EPIC and AZRB, 21.3%.  EPIC is involved in port services via Konsortium Pelabuhan Kemaman Sdn Bhd (KPK) which manages, maintains and operates terminals in Kemaman Port. In October 2006, it took full control of the East Dockyard and the Liquid Chemical Berth (LCB) Terminal in Kemaman Port from Lembaga Pelabuhan Kemaman. EPIC and Road Builder (M) Holdings Bhd own 61% and 39% of KPK, respectively.  Kemaman Port is a deepwater seaport and it is capable of handling  vessels up to 150,000 dead-weight tonnes (DWT) and various types of cargoes ranging from general cargo, dry bulk to liquid bulk.
